Outside of a handful of organ-oriented instruments
the original instrument was the first dedicated foot-controlled bass synthesizer
and with its colossal tone
unquestionably the best sounding. It was used by some of the top acts of 70s and 80s
including Rush
Yes
Genesis
U2
and The Police (check out the intro of "Don't Stand So Close To Me" or Phil Collins' "I Don't Care Anymore.")
The original design used a Hz/oct oscillator scaling (as opposed to the more conventional volts/oct oscillator scaling)
allowing oscillator detuning amount to remain constant across the keyboard by minimizing the phase cancellation that can happen when two oscillators play simultaneously. Along with a couple of other engineering tricks
this contributes to its beefy sound.
